    System Monitor 2.28.1 available via Synaptic gives
    a very nice window display for 2 cpus, memory & network
    activity. Also contains a task manager, obviating any
    need for lxtask. I've replaced the LXDE panel applet
    and lxtask with this. It's an LXDE System Tools menu
    item now.

    CPU Frequency Scaling Monitor 2.30.0, part of gnome-
    applets gives useful iconic indications of SMP demand
    activity for Ubuntu 10.04.2 LTS. However, a necessary
    overhead of gnome library dependencies make it a poor
    choice for LXDE desktops. I'd like to see an LXDE
    look-alike for this (or these) applets.
